Cooling tower fill improves cooling efficiency by increasing the surface area available for heat exchange between water and air. As warm water flows through the structured fill material, it spreads into thin layers or droplets, allowing air to remove heat more effectively through evaporation. This process significantly enhances the cooling capacity of the tower and reduces the energy required to maintain desired temperatures.
